Most Expensive Neighborhoods in Geneva — Full Rankings

# Neighborhood 1BR Rent Index vs Avg
1 Cologny $3,510/mo 1.35x +35%
2 Champel $3,250/mo 1.25x +25%
3 Eaux-Vives $3,120/mo 1.20x +20%
4 Florissant $3,068/mo 1.18x +18%
5 Nations $2,990/mo 1.15x +15%
6 Plainpalais $2,860/mo 1.10x +10%
7 Carouge $2,730/mo 1.05x +5%
8 Grand-Saconnex $2,470/mo 0.95x -5%
9 Pâquis $2,392/mo 0.92x -8%
10 Servette $2,288/mo 0.88x -12%
11 Plan-les-Ouates $2,288/mo 0.88x -12%
12 Thônex $2,210/mo 0.85x -15%
13 Lancy $2,132/mo 0.82x -18%
14 Chêne-Bourg $2,080/mo 0.80x -20%
15 Meyrin $2,028/mo 0.78x -22%
16 Bernex $2,028/mo 0.78x -22%
17 Vernier $1,950/mo 0.75x -25%
18 Onex $1,872/mo 0.72x -28%

Rent estimates based on city average of $2,600/mo adjusted by neighborhood cost index. Index 1.00 = city average.
